NEWS

A ceremony has been held in London, where the 7/7 London Bombings where four Suicide Bombers detonated a bomb in four locations in London... Buses came to a standstill as a mark of respect. The first bomb went off at half 11 in the morning. 52 people lost their loves, more than 700 people were injured. A ceremony was held in Hyde Park 10 years ago today. Flowers were laid at the sites of the bombings: Edgware Road, Kings Cross, Aldgate UNderground Station and on Tavistock Square. 3 underground trains and a Double Decker bus were the targets. A ceremony was also held in St. Paul's Cathedral.
